Preparation time: |
20 minutes plus marinating time |
Slow Cooker Size |
3.5L+ |
Serves: |
3-5 |
Cooking time: |
7-9 hours on LOW |
Ingredients:
- 400g (1lb) loin pork
- 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
- ½ chopped onion
- ½ celery stick (in mm slices)
- ½ large tart chopped cooking apple (about 175g, 6oz when chopped)
- I tablespoon plain flour
- ½ cup dry or medium dry cider
- ½ teaspoon dried thyme
- 1 teaspoon dried sage
- salt and freshly ground black pepper
Steps:
- Trim any excess fat off the pork and cut into 2 cm (1") cubes.
- Heat the oil in a large pan and gently fry the pork until
lightly browned all sides. Transfer to the slow cooker bowl.
- Add the onion, celery, and apple to the pan and gently fry for 3
minutes. Stir in the flour and then gradually add the cider.
- Bring to the boil stirring continuously, and then add the herbs
and seasoning. Transfer to the slow cooker bowl and mix well.
- Close the lid, and cook on low for 7-9 hours.
